使用以太坊钱包与dapp交互的完全指南
使用以太坊钱包与dapp交互的完全指南
什么是以太坊钱包?
以太坊钱包是一种数字货币钱包,用于存储和管理以太币(ETH)和其他基于以太坊区块链的代币。它允许用户发送、接收和管理他们的加密货币资产。
以太坊钱包通常提供了用户友好的界面,使用户可以方便地查看余额、创建交易、签署合约以及与去中心化应用程序(dapp)进行交互。
什么是dapp?
dapp是指去中心化应用程序,它基于区块链技术构建,并通过智能合约实现自动执行的功能。
dapp通常由前端用户界面和后端智能合约组成。前端用户界面可以是网页、移动应用程序或其他形式的界面,而后端智能合约则被部署在以太坊区块链上。
dapp的特点包括透明性、安全性、去中心化和抗审查。用户可以通过与dapp交互,使用和管理自己的数字资产,而无需信任一个中心化的机构。
如何使用以太坊钱包与dapp交互?
1. 安装以太坊钱包:首先,您需要选择一款适合您的操作系统的以太坊钱包,并将其安装到您的设备上。目前,一些流行的以太坊钱包包括MetaMask、MyEtherWallet和Trust Wallet。
2. 创建或导入钱包:安装完成后,您需要创建一个新的钱包或导入现有的钱包。根据钱包软件的指导,您可以生成一个新的钱包地址和私钥,或者导入一个已有的钱包地址。
3. 备份私钥或助记词:创建或导入钱包后,务必备份您的私钥或助记词。这是您恢复钱包和访问资产的重要凭证,请确保将其安全地存储在离线环境中。
4. 连接到dapp:打开您选择的以太坊钱包软件,在用户界面中找到“DApps”或“浏览器”选项。点击进入后,您可以在搜索栏中输入dapp的网址或名称,然后连接到该dapp。
5. 授权和交互:一旦连接到dapp,您可能需要授权钱包与dapp之间的交互。这可以包括签署交易、获取授权、支付代币等操作。根据dapp的要求,您可以按照指示完成相应的操作。
以太坊钱包与dapp交互的优势是什么?
1. 去中心化:以太坊钱包与dapp的交互是去中心化的,用户可以直接与智能合约进行交互,无需信任第三方中介。这确保了用户拥有和控制自己的数字资产。
2. 安全性:以太坊钱包的私钥保存在用户的设备上,确保了用户的资产安全。同时,以太坊区块链采用密码学和分布式共识机制,提供了更高的安全保障。
3. 透明性:由于以太坊区块链的特性,dapp的代码和交易数据是公开的,任何人都可以查看和验证。这种透明性增加了用户的信任度。
4. 无需第三方信任:以太坊钱包和dapp之间的交互无需任何第三方信任。用户不需要依赖银行、支付机构或其他中心化的服务提供商来管理和使用他们的数字资产。
如何确保以太坊钱包与dapp交互的安全性?
1. 下载正版软件:在安装以太坊钱包时,务必使用官方网站提供的正版软件。避免从未知来源下载钱包软件,以防止恶意软件的风险。
2. 备份私钥:在创建钱包后,立即备份您的私钥或助记词。将备份存储在安全的离线环境中,确保它不会被未经授权的人访问。
3. 不要分享私钥:私钥是访问钱包和资产的重要凭证,请不要与任何人共享。不论是主动请求还是被动诱导,都不要将私钥透露给他人,以免资产被盗。
4. 谨慎点击链接:避免通过电子邮件、社交媒体或其他渠道访问域名可疑或不受信任的dapp。使用书签或手动输入网址来访问dapp,以降低被钓鱼攻击的风险。
5. 确认dapp的安全性:在连接到dapp之前,确保检查dapp的安全性和声誉。查看社区反馈、审查代码、查找合规认证等,以评估dapp的可信度。
6. 小心授权:在与dapp交互时,要仔细审查钱包的授权请求。仅授权必要的操作,并避免不必要的风险。
以太坊钱包和dapp的未来发展如何?
以太坊钱包和dapp领域的发展前景广阔。随着区块链技术的进一步普及和成熟,越来越多的人开始认识到去中心化的潜力,并寻求以太坊钱包和dapp作为管理和使用数字资产的工具。
未来,以太坊钱包可能会推出更多创新功能,以提高用户体验和安全性。例如,多链兼容性和跨链交易功能可能成为更常见的功能。
与此同时,dapp的开发者将不断推出各种各样的应用程序,涵盖金融、游戏、社交媒体、供应链管理等多个领域。随着dapp的不断增加和完善,用户将有更多的选择,以满足不同的需求和兴趣。
总而言之,以太坊钱包和dapp之间的交互将持续发展,并在区块链世界中发挥重要的角色。用户可以通过以太坊钱包与dapp交互,实现更多个性化的数字资产管理和使用体验。